Rich in history and culture, England is a delightful choice for couples taking a second honeymoon. Kick off your romantic adventure by enjoying a tour of London from the top of a double-decker bus or enjoy High Tea at the Savoy. Don’t forget to make time to take in the Changing of the Guard at Buckingham Palace and stop at Westminster Abbey. Take in some history by heading out to Stonehenge or one of the country’s many castles. Prefer something a bit quieter? Check out one of the many hotels located in the English countryside. England has something to offer couples looking for both luxury and romantic, rustic experiences.

May tends to be the most settled month of the year weather-wise, making it a good time to visit with nature in full swing. Peak travel season is typically June through September. However, couples wanting to take in the theater should consider the prime months of January through March, though it will be chilly.
